Title of article :
Analytical investigation of fractional differential inclusion with a nonlocal infinite-point or Riemann–Stieltjes integral boundary conditions
Author/Authors :
Kaddoura ، I.H. Department of Mathematics - Lebanese International University , Al-Issa ، Sh.M. Department of Mathematics - International University of Beirut , Hamzae ، H. Department of Mathematics - Lebanese International University
Abstract :
Here, we investigate the existence of solutions for the initial value problem of fractional-order differential inclusion containing a nonlocal infinite-point or Riemann–Stieltjes integral boundary conditions. A sufficient condition for the uniqueness of the solution is given. The continuous dependence of the solution on the set of selections and on some data is studied. At last, examples are designed to illustrate the applicability of the theoretical results.
